cadvisor,因为我们现在是通过 kubernetes 的 apiserver 地址去进行访问的,现在同样更新下配置,然后查看 Targets 路径: 我们可以切换到 Graph 路径下面查询容器相关数据,比如我们这里来查询集群中所有 Pod 的 CPU 使用情况,kubelet 中的 cAdvisor 采集的指标和含义,可以查看 Monitoring cAdviso
ACK托管集群Pro版对外透出了控制面组件的监控指标并提供了组件监控大盘。您可以参见本文在自建的Prometheus中采集集群核心组件指标,并基于指标配置监控告警,实现与自建监控系统的集成。 使用须知 使用此功能时,请确保自建Prometheus能够访问ACK托管集群Pro版的API Server,且拥...
组件指标:Kuberetes 各个组件的指标,比如 api-server、kubelet 等组件的指标,这个由各个组件的 /metrics API 提供。 核心指标: Kubernetes 中各种资源对象的数据,比如 Pod 、Node、容器的各种指标,NameSpace、Deployment 、Service 等各种资源的信息。 下面是部署 Prometheus 并查看监控的一个示例,目前在 Kuberetes 中...
Monitors Kubernetes cluster using Prometheus. Shows overall cluster CPU / Memory / Filesystem usage as well as individual pod, containers, systemd services statistics. Uses cAdvisor metrics only. Full K8 solution with dashboards, alerts and KPIs available in Grafana Cloud free tier (with 10K free ...
/namespaces/{namespace}/pods/{pod} 特定pod的指标,指标名称为PodMetrics 未来将能够支持指标聚合,如max最大值,min最小值,95th峰值,以及自定义时间窗口,如1h,1d,1w等。 2.2 metric-server架构 monitoring_architecture.png 监控架构分两部分内容:核心监控(图白色部分)和自定义监控(图蓝色部分) ...
kubectl -f apply namespace monitoring.yml 3.使用以下命令列出现有的命名空间: kubectl get ns 注意:了解如何删除Kubernetes命名空间。 第2步:创建持久卷和持久卷索赔 Prometheus的部署需要专用存储空间来存储刮擦数据。满足这一要求的一个实用方法是将普罗米修斯部署连接到NFS卷。以下是为普罗米修斯创建NFS卷并通过持久...
# 外部系统标签external_labels:prometheus:monitoring/k8sprometheus_replica:prometheus-k8s-1#拉取数据配置,在配置字段内可以配置拉取数据的对象(Targets),job以及实例scrape_configs:# 定义job名称,是一个拉取单元-job_name:hello-metrics # Prometheus支持的服务发现类,还支持很多种,具体这里不展示kubernetes_sd_confi...
通过kube-state-metrics采集k8s资源对象以及k8s组件的(健康)状态指标数据。 通过blackbox-exporter采集应用的网络性能(http、tcp等)数据 实现prometheus对k8的监控分为以下几个步骤。 1.1、创建命名空间 为了方便统一管理,将所有的资源对象均部署在一个名为monitoring的命名空间中 apiVersion: v1 kind: Namespace metadat...
Prometheus is an open source application monitoring system that offers a simple, text-based metrics format to give you an efficient way to handle a large amount of metrics data. With a powerful query language, you can visualize data and manage alerts. Prometheus supports various integrations, incl...
prometheus.io/port:"9090"# 监听端口 prometheus.io/scrape:"true"# 是否开启监控 prometheus.io/path:"/metrics"# 监控路径name:prometheusnamespace:infraspec:ports:-port:9090protocol:TCPtargetPort:9090selector:app:prometheus 代码语言: